Adiake vs Naxos Climate & Distance Between

Greece flag
  • The distance between Adiake, Ivory Coast and Naxos, Greece is approximately 4,581 km or 2,847 mi.
  • To reach Adiake in this distance one would set out from Naxos bearing 226.5°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Adiake bearing 215.5° or SW .
  • Adiake has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Naxos has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• The average temperature is 8.2 °C (14.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.7 °C (17.5°F) less in Adiake.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1545.9 mm (60.9 in) more which is equivalent to 1545.9 l/m² (37.94 US gal/ft²) or 15,459,000 l/ha (1,652,670 US gal/ac) more. About 5 1/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 21.5° higher in Adiake than in Naxos.
